JetFormBuilder 3.4.1

Does JetFormBuilder work with WordPress 6.6.1 and PHP 8.1.12? A smoke test was performed on .

Summary

Errors
1Database errors
2Unrecognized messages in the PHP error log
1JavaScript exceptions
All test pages loaded successfully
No resource errors
Performance

Memory usage: 1.25 MiB
The average PHP memory usage increased by this amount after activating by the plugin.

Page speed impact: 0.042 seconds
The average page load time increased by this amount after activating the plugin.

Environment
WordPress version6.6.1
PHP version8.1.12
MySQL version10.6.10
PHP memory limit512M
Plugin Info
Last updated
Active installs 90,000+
WordPress.org page https://wordpress.org/plugins/jetformbuilder/
Badges

WordPress compatibility badge PHP compatibility badge

Get badge code

Pages 8

Plugins ‹ Test site — WordPress

Page screenshot: Plugins ‹ Test site — WordPress
URL /wp-admin/plugins.php?plugin_status=all&paged=1&s
Requested URL /wp-admin/plugins.php?action=activate&plugin=jetformbuilder%2Fjet-form-builder.php&plugin_status=all&paged=1&s&_wpnonce=00cd4296da
Aspect after-activation
HTTP status 200
Load time 0.715 s
Memory usage 6.18 MiB
JS errors None
Resource errors None

Tools → Scheduled Actions

Page screenshot: Tools → Scheduled Actions
URL /wp-admin/tools.php?page=action-scheduler
Aspect menu-item
HTTP status 200
Load time 0.228 s
Memory usage 4.68 MiB
JS errors None
Resource errors None

JetFormBuilder

Page screenshot: JetFormBuilder
URL /wp-admin/edit.php?post_type=jet-form-builder
Aspect menu-item
HTTP status 200
Load time 0.355 s
Memory usage 4.68 MiB
JS errors None
Resource errors None

JetFormBuilder → Add New

Page screenshot: JetFormBuilder → Add New
URL /wp-admin/post-new.php?post_type=jet-form-builder
Aspect menu-item
HTTP status 200
Load time 1.490 s
Memory usage 8.36 MiB
JS errors
[
    {
        "message": "Error: The entity being edited (postType, undefined) does not have a loaded config.\n    at /wp-includes/js/dist/core-data.min.js?ver=07feee0ca98b13ab617d:2:15086\n    at /wp-includes/js/dist/data.min.js?ver=7c62e39de0308c73d50c:2:11056\n    at /wp-includes/js/dist/redux-routine.min.js?ver=a0a172871afaeb261566:9:750\n    at /wp-includes/js/dist/data.min.js?ver=7c62e39de0308c73d50c:2:10641\n    at Object.dispatch (/wp-includes/js/dist/data.min.js?ver=7c62e39de0308c73d50c:2:10999)\n    at Object.editEntityRecord (/wp-includes/js/dist/data.min.js?ver=7c62e39de0308c73d50c:2:16389)\n    at /wp-includes/js/dist/editor.min.js?ver=8607251058f984a77c8f:7:40486\n    at /wp-includes/js/dist/data.min.js?ver=7c62e39de0308c73d50c:2:11056\n    at /wp-includes/js/dist/redux-routine.min.js?ver=a0a172871afaeb261566:9:750\n    at /wp-includes/js/dist/data.min.js?ver=7c62e39de0308c73d50c:2:10641",
        "trace": null,
        "code": null
    }
]
Resource errors None

JetFormBuilder → Settings

Page screenshot: JetFormBuilder → Settings
URL /wp-admin/edit.php?post_type=jet-form-builder&page=jfb-settings#options-tab
Requested URL /wp-admin/edit.php?post_type=jet-form-builder&page=jfb-settings
Aspect menu-item
HTTP status 200
Load time 1.787 s
Memory usage 4.72 MiB
JS errors None
Resource errors None

JetFormBuilder → Addons

Page screenshot: JetFormBuilder → Addons
URL /wp-admin/edit.php?post_type=jet-form-builder&page=jfb-addons
Aspect menu-item
HTTP status 200
Load time 0.793 s
Memory usage 4.71 MiB
JS errors None
Resource errors None

JetFormBuilder → Form Records

Page screenshot: JetFormBuilder → Form Records
URL /wp-admin/edit.php?post_type=jet-form-builder&page=jfb-records
Aspect menu-item
HTTP status 200
Load time 0.610 s
Memory usage 4.92 MiB
JS errors None
Resource errors None

Test site – Just another WordPress site

Page screenshot: Test site – Just another WordPress site
URL /
Aspect front-page
HTTP status 200
Load time 0.267 s
Memory usage 4.5 MiB
JS errors None
Resource errors None

Benchmark

URL Load time Memory usage
Inactive Active Change Inactive Active Change
/wp-admin/index.php0.355 s0.403 s+0.048 s3.47 MiB4.64 MiB+ 1.16 MiB
/wp-admin/edit.php0.237 s0.289 s+0.052 s3.54 MiB4.68 MiB+ 1.14 MiB
/wp-admin/post-new.php0.817 s0.687 s-0.130 s5.75 MiB7.46 MiB+ 1.7 MiB
/wp-admin/upload.php0.586 s0.451 s-0.135 s3.49 MiB4.62 MiB+ 1.13 MiB
/wp-admin/options-writing.php0.217 s0.219 s+0.002 s3.41 MiB4.6 MiB+ 1.19 MiB
/wp-admin/media-new.php0.255 s0.445 s+0.190 s3.4 MiB4.6 MiB+ 1.2 MiB
/wp-admin/edit-tags.php?taxonomy=category0.188 s0.226 s+0.038 s3.47 MiB4.62 MiB+ 1.15 MiB
/wp-admin/post-new.php?post_type=page0.606 s1.031 s+0.425 s5.75 MiB7.44 MiB+ 1.7 MiB
/wp-admin/options-discussion.php0.243 s0.295 s+0.052 s3.41 MiB4.6 MiB+ 1.19 MiB
/wp-admin/edit-comments.php0.249 s0.232 s-0.017 s3.49 MiB4.62 MiB+ 1.13 MiB
/0.331 s0.270 s-0.061 s3.4 MiB4.5 MiB+ 1.1 MiB
Average 0.371 s0.413 s+0.042 s3.87 MiB5.12 MiB+ 1.25 MiB

Code Statistics

Note: Third-party libraries and minified JS/CSS files are excluded from these statistics where possible, so the numbers you see here may be lower than those reported by other tools.

PHP
JavaScript
Language % Lines of code Comment lines Files
PHP77.6%60,97610,4681,176
JavaScript13.4%10,5021,627108
JSON6.8%5,377034
PO File2.0%1,5971,2131
CSS0.1%79626
SVG0.0%2701
Markdown0.0%2601
Total 78,584 13,314 1,347

Additions

Things that the plugin adds to the site. This section is not intended to be comprehensive. The test tool only looks for a few specific types of added content.

Database Tables 7

Options wp_options 2

Custom Post Types 2

ID Name
scheduled-actionScheduled Actions
jet-form-builderForms

PHP Error Log 48 lines

[23-Aug-2024 12:10:12 UTC] SELECT 
	`wp_jet_fb_records`.`id`, 
	`wp_jet_fb_records`.`form_id`, 
	`wp_jet_fb_records`.`user_id`, 
	`wp_jet_fb_records`.`from_content_id`, 
	`wp_jet_fb_records`.`from_content_type`, 
	`wp_jet_fb_records`.`status`, 
	`wp_jet_fb_records`.`ip_address`, 
	`wp_jet_fb_records`.`user_agent`, 
	`wp_jet_fb_records`.`referrer`, 
	`wp_jet_fb_records`.`submit_type`, 
	`wp_jet_fb_records`.`is_viewed`, 
	`wp_jet_fb_records`.`created_at`, 
	`wp_jet_fb_records`.`updated_at`
FROM `wp_jet_fb_records`
WHERE '1' = '1'
ORDER BY  
	`wp_jet_fb_records`.`id` DESC
LIMIT 0, 15;
[23-Aug-2024 12:10:12 UTC] WordPress database error You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near ')' at line 22 for query SELECT 
	`wp_jet_fb_tokens`.`id`, 
	`wp_jet_fb_tokens`.`action`, 
	`wp_jet_fb_tokens`.`hash`, 
	`wp_jet_fb_tokens`.`exec_count`, 
	`wp_jet_fb_tokens`.`limit_exec`, 
	`wp_jet_fb_tokens`.`expire_at`, 
	`wp_jet_fb_tokens`.`created_at`, 
	`wp_jet_fb_tokens`.`updated_at`, 
	`wp_jet_fb_tokens_to_records`.`id` as 'main.id', 
	`wp_jet_fb_tokens_to_records`.`token_id` as 'main.token_id', 
	`wp_jet_fb_tokens_to_records`.`record_id` as 'main.record_id'
FROM `wp_jet_fb_tokens_to_records`

LEFT JOIN `wp_jet_fb_records` ON 1=1 
	AND `wp_jet_fb_records`.`id` = `wp_jet_fb_tokens_to_records`.`record_id`
		
LEFT JOIN `wp_jet_fb_tokens` ON 1=1 
	AND `wp_jet_fb_tokens_to_records`.`token_id` = `wp_jet_fb_tokens`.`id`
		
WHERE '1' = '1'
	AND `wp_jet_fb_tokens_to_records`.`record_id` IN (); made by require_once('wp-admin/admin.php'), require_once('wp-admin/admin-header.php'), do_action('admin_enqueue_scripts'), WP_Hook->do_action, WP_Hook->apply_filters, Jet_Form_Builder\Admin\Pages\Pages_Manager->assets, Jet_Form_Builder\Admin\Pages\Base_Page->render_config, Jet_Form_Builder\Admin\Pages\Base_Page->query_config, JFB_Modules\Form_Record\Admin\Pages\Form_Records->page_config, Jet_Form_Builder\Admin\Table_Views\View_Base->load_view, JFB_Modules\Form_Record\Admin\Table_Views\Records_Table_View->get_prepared_list, apply_filters('jet-form-builder/form-record/list'), WP_Hook->apply_filters, JFB_Modules\Verification\Form_Record\Inner_Module->modify_columns_for_records_page, Jet_Form_Builder\Db_Queries\Query_Builder->query_all
[23-Aug-2024 12:10:12 UTC] SELECT 
	COUNT( `wp_jet_fb_records`.`id` ) as total
FROM `wp_jet_fb_records`
WHERE '1' = '1'
ORDER BY  
	`wp_jet_fb_records`.`id` DESC
LIMIT 1;
See also: All tests for this plugin, How to Hide JetFormBuilder Admin Menus